A Mill Creek bar owner is fighting charges that he ran an illegal poker game. Since he won’t take a plea, he could do jail time for playing a low-stakes card game with his friends.

If he would just take the plea, he could get back to things that have the state’s blessing — like selling pull-tabs and scratch lottery tickets. Those games are OK because the state always wins.

George Will rails against the “plague” of early voting in his column today. He says all the vote-by-mail states are hurting Barack Obama because people are voting before they get to know him. In Will’s ideal world, we’d turn back the clock a century and everyone would go to the polls on Election Day.

Just think how great Obama’s chances would be if it were 1908 instead of 2008. Hillary Clinton wouldn’t even be allowed to vote.
